For more than 65 years, A&K Railroad Materials has been a trusted leader in supplying new and used railroad track materials across North America. We're seeking an Asset Recovery Coordinator to support the commercialization of scrap materials, surplus inventory, used railroad ties, industrial equipment, rolling stock, and other recoverable assets generated throughout our nationwide operations. Responsibilities

  • Coordinate the sale and disposition of scrap materials, surplus inventory, industrial equipment, and other recoverable assets
  • Monitor scrap market trends, pricing, and buyer activity to identify value recovery opportunities
  • Build relationships with recyclers, brokers, mills, and secondary market customers
  • Coordinate customer inquiries, bids, shipments, and sales transactions
  • Work with operations and logistics teams to support efficient asset recovery activities
  • Prepare reports and market analysis that support business decisions and commercial strategy
